Output e8905c405225e24498ae0a4cb8e589029df9d4a1f2f62816c66156099784baf5:0

value
362192
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c09656d019780427ab1fd8319859450fad9b631475b34183f18062042604af8f
address
bc1pczt9d5qe0qzz02clmqcesk29p7kekcc5wke5rql3sp3qgfsy478sfzwx92
transaction
e8905c405225e24498ae0a4cb8e589029df9d4a1f2f62816c66156099784baf5
confirmations
110149
spent
true